2027 Quantitative Analytics Program Risk Analytics and Decision Science Masters Early Careers
You will apply advanced analytics, artificial intelligence, and machine learning to risk analytics and decision science challenges. You will forecast portfolio losses and revenue, develop credit scorecards, identify money laundering patterns, predict operational losses, and validate model design, calibration, and implementation.
Responsibilities
- Forecast loss and revenue for credit card loan portfolios
- Develop credit scorecards for consumer decisioning strategies
- Build models to identify money laundering patterns across transaction databases
- Predict operational losses using statistical and machine learning modeling
- Validate model design, calibration, and implementation
- Design and deploy models for credit risk, financial crime, customer experience, and operations
- Apply generative AI to underwriting and customer interactions
- Detect fraud and optimize strategies
- Support risk assessments and apply risk controls
